Avalanche Press has announced that Liz Fulda is joining the company to head its marketing efforts, especially those outside the traditional hobby game industry. Fulda comes from the Sphinx Group, a sales and marketing consulting firm that she founded. Sphinx clients include Dork Storm Press and eleven game publishers, including Corsair Publishing, ProFantasy Software, Eden Studios, and Hogshead Publishing. Prior to founding the Sphinx Group in August 2000, Fulda worked for Guardians of Order, Precedence Entertainment, and was a brand manager for Diamond Comic Distributors, where she handled games and apparel. Avalanche publishes board, card and roleplaying games, and is known for historical games and d20 supplements. Sphinx is apparently going to continue without Fulda, who said in the announcement that Sphinx has '...the infrastructure to handle our existing clients so I can help Avalanche Press reach its full potential.'
